Какие каталоги и файлы веб-сайтов Magento не следует резервировать с помощью облачных решений для резервного копирования, таких как Codeguard?
У меня есть установка Magento 1.7.0.2 на веб-сайте, и я хочу выполнять резервное копирование в облаке с помощью Codeguard (codeguard.com) через FTP. Меня спросили, какие каталоги выбрать для резервного копирования, и предложили удалить каталоги / var / cache и / var / temp, потому что codeguard сравнивает разные версии резервных копий и соответственно обновляет последующие резервные копии. Очевидно, что кеш и временные папки не должны быть зарезервированы.
Мой вопрос касается того, какие другие каталоги и файлы я не должен резервировать? Мой каталог / var состоит из следующих подкаталогов и файлов: кеш, экспорт, блокировки, пакет, сессия, tmp и файл.htaccess.
1 ответ
Вам не нужно делать резервную копию:
/media/catalog/product/cache
/var/cache
/var/session
/var/tmp
Вы можете сделать резервную копию:
/var/export
, если вы используете запланированный импорт / экспорт и хотите сохранить результаты импорта-экспорта. Однако это не очень важно./var/locks
, если вы создаете резервную копию моментального снимка БД вместе с источниками, так как есть блокировки для некоторых текущих процессов, сохраняются/var/log
, если вы заинтересованы в ведении журналов, исключений/var/package
, если вы используете Magento Connect для установки расширений (но не делать резервные копии/var/package/tmp
)
Вам необходимо сделать резервную копию:
/var/.htaccess
Я также советую вам сделать снимок вашего магазина Magento за один день и сравнить со снимком, сделанным неделю спустя. Это потому, что ваши настройки или сторонние расширения могут добавлять больше папок / файлов, что следует исключить. Так что список добавленных / измененных файлов поможет вам увидеть, что еще не следует хранить в резервной копии.